Anti RPE WPE Source from ea

Question

Hello is this can work on Hercules?

common/socket.c

Index: socket.c
===================================================================
--- socket.c	(revision 13725)
+++ socket.c	(working copy)
@@ -16,6 +16,7 @@
 
 #ifdef WIN32
 	#include <winsock2.h>
+	#include <time.h>
 	#include <io.h>
 #else
 	#include <errno.h>
@@ -112,7 +113,54 @@
 		sock_arr_len = fd+1;
 	return fd;
 }
+ 
+#if defined(_MSC_VER) || defined(_MSC_EXTENSIONS)
+  #define DELTA_EPOCH_IN_MICROSECS  11644473600000000Ui64
+#else
+  #define DELTA_EPOCH_IN_MICROSECS  11644473600000000ULL
+#endif
 
+struct timezone 
+{
+  int  tz_minuteswest; /* minutes W of Greenwich */
+  int  tz_dsttime;     /* type of dst correction */
+};
+ 
+int gettimeofday(struct timeval *tv, struct timezone *tz)
+{
+  FILETIME ft;
+  unsigned __int64 tmpres = 0;
+  static int tzflag;
+ 
+  if (NULL != tv)
+  {
+    GetSystemTimeAsFileTime(&ft);
+ 
+    tmpres |= ft.dwHighDateTime;
+    tmpres <<= 32;
+    tmpres |= ft.dwLowDateTime;
+ 
+    /*converting file time to unix epoch*/
+    tmpres /= 10;  /*convert into microseconds*/
+    tmpres -= DELTA_EPOCH_IN_MICROSECS; 
+    tv->tv_sec = (long)(tmpres / 1000000UL);
+    tv->tv_usec = (long)(tmpres % 1000000UL);
+  }
+ 
+  if (NULL != tz)
+  {
+    if (!tzflag)
+    {
+      _tzset();
+      tzflag++;
+    }
+    tz->tz_minuteswest = _timezone / 60;
+    tz->tz_dsttime = _daylight;
+  }
+ 
+  return 0;
+}
+
 int sAccept(int fd, struct sockaddr* addr, int* addrlen)
 {
 	SOCKET s;
@@ -196,6 +244,9 @@
 time_t last_tick;
 time_t stall_time = 60;
 
+uint32 max_frequency_warning = 12; //Max number of packets user can have that are within a certain interval of each other before the program kicks
+int diff_tolerance = 7000; //In microseconds
+
 uint32 addr_[16];   // ip addresses of local host (host byte order)
 int naddr_ = 0;   // # of ip addresses
 
@@ -317,9 +368,37 @@
 		set_eof(fd);
 		return 0;
 	}
-
 	session[fd]->rdata_size += len;
 	session[fd]->rdata_tick = last_tick;
+	
+	// Anti-WPE script by Zohan
+    if(!session[fd]->flag.server && (RFIFOW(fd,0) == 0x0438 || RFIFOW(fd,0) == 0x0116))
+    {
+       session[fd]->lastDiff = session[fd]->thisDiff;
+       session[fd]->lastPacket.tv_sec = session[fd]->thisPacket.tv_sec;
+       session[fd]->lastPacket.tv_usec = session[fd]->thisPacket.tv_usec;
+       gettimeofday(&session[fd]->thisPacket, NULL);
+       session[fd]->thisDiff = (((session[fd]->thisPacket.tv_sec - session[fd]->lastPacket.tv_sec) * 1000000) + session[fd]->thisPacket.tv_usec) - session[fd]->lastPacket.tv_usec;
+       if(abs(session[fd]->thisDiff - session[fd]->lastDiff) < diff_tolerance)
+       {
+          session[fd]->warning_number++;
+          if(session[fd]->warning_number > max_frequency_warning)
+          {
+            set_eof(fd);
+          }
+       }
+       else if(session[fd]->thisPacket.tv_sec - session[fd]->lastPacket.tv_sec > 10)
+       {
+            session[fd]->warning_number = 0;
+       }
+       else
+       {
+           if(session[fd]->warning_number > 0)
+           {
+             session[fd]->warning_number--;
+           }
+       }
+    }
 	return 0;
 }

common/socket.h

Index: socket.h
===================================================================
--- socket.h	(revision 13725)
+++ socket.h	(working copy)
@@ -83,6 +83,13 @@
 	size_t rdata_pos;
 	time_t rdata_tick; // time of last recv (for detecting timeouts); zero when timeout is disabled
 
+    //Anti-WPE
+    struct timeval thisPacket;
+    struct timeval lastPacket;
+    int thisDiff;
+    int lastDiff;
+    uint32 warning_number; 
+    
 	RecvFunc func_recv;
 	SendFunc func_send;
 	ParseFunc func_parse;
